Create Spring Structural Elements
The Spring tool recognizes CBUSH connections and absorbs them as springs.

                When Structural elements are created, a structural property can be selected.
                    Click  to define how properties are assigned.

- Assigns the same structuralproperty entity to all designpoints.
- Duplicate and assign property to all
- Creates a new instance of the selected structuralproperty and assigns the copy to all designpoints.
- Duplicate and assign property per designpoint
- Creates a new instance of selected structuralproperty per designpoint entity.
- This option performs a deep copy, meaning the structural property's references, such as materiel/property, are also copied. Each structural property generated is fully independent.
- This is useful for design exploration where you will update structural properties separately.
 
- Select CBUSH elements to absorb as springs.
- Optional: 
                Select a destination DesignPointSet to hold newly created designpoints.
                If no set is selected, a new one is created with config Spring.If you enter this menu from the Certification Browser context menu using Auto DDP, the selector is pre-populated with the selected designpointset. 
- Specify a structuralproperty entity to assign.
